How to make or cook easy recipes of England style Fruit Hat recipe

Here is another dessert recipe from England, this desserts is similar to pudding but the different from the pudding is this dessert is uncooked. Some people in England called this the "Summer Pudding" because it is made from different fruit, here is the instruction on you can create Fruit hat desserts.


Ingredients:

- 2 cups of fresh black currants
- 2 cups of raspberries or blackberries
- 8 thick of sliced white bread
- 1/2 cup sugar
- Cream or milk (optional)

Cooking process:

- Cut the 8 thick slices of white bread and line it inside your pudding dish.
- Now fill it up, packed tight with 2 cups fresh black currants.
- Add the raspberries or blackberries and press them down hard, so that the juice runs out.
- Finish it by covering with bread.
- Put it on the top of the dish a flat lid or a plate.
- Put some weight on it so that the lid is pressed down.
- Next day gently loosen the pudding on the side with a knife.
- Put your serving up-side down on top of it.
- Hold the pudding dish firmly together.
- Add some cream or milk and serve it in four servings.
